In this M15 Gaborone 2 ITF men's singles match on hard courts, recent form in the Botswana swing shapes expectations for Timofei Derepasko and Cooper Williams. Derepasko, a 19-year-old Russian ranked near 650, arrives after a straight-sets win over Matt Kleiman in the same event and carries momentum from consistent appearances on the ITF circuit. Williams, the 20-year-old American and former Duke standout ranked around 700 with prior ITF titles, brings college-level experience and solid doubles pedigree that can translate to stronger baseline rallies and serving under pressure. Head-to-head history remains limited, while both players navigate the demands of consecutive matches in a remote tournament location. Late fitness or schedule adjustments could still influence the result in this closely matched encounter.
